Once upon a time (last night) I decided that I wanted to make pumpkin ravioli.  I found a recipe online.  It was called "Pumpkin Ravioli in Sage Butter". This is what it looked like in the picture: 


 I began my first journey in making homemade ravioli.  
(I did not make the pasta myself - I used won ton wrappers. Go ahead. Judge me.) 


This was not an enjoyable experience. It was tedious and frustrating.  I was sure it would be worthwhile in the end since I love pumpkin ravioli.  

I put them in the freezer with plans to cook them tonight. 

I came home from work and made the savoury butter and sage sauce then eagerly anticipated a delicious meal. 

Guess what?  It was a disaster.  

When they were boiling in the water they all split open and pumpkin mush oozed everywhere.  I carefully moved them to the frying pan in attempts to salvage what I could.  Then they all stuck to the pan. 
  
Here is the final result: 



Looks like barf in a bowl, right?  And did you know that sage tastes like a badger's butt hole? 

They're now in the garbage.   

Screw you pumpkin ravioli.  Screw you Sage.
